After four seasons on 'The Voice,' coach CeeLo Green is saying farewell for good, announcing that he won't be back for another round.

In a clip on Ellen's website,  CeeLo dropped the bomb, telling a stunned Ellen: "I'm going to continue my relationship with NBC. I have a television show development deal with them and hopefully some other talk show opportunities for later in the year." 

CeeLo went on to say: "I'm not coming back at all. I just don't want to wear out my welcome there, you know what I'm saying? I have so many other things that I want to do. I haven't released an album in four years. I'm almost done with my album."

CeeLo joined 'The Voice' with fellow coaches Christina Aguilera, Adam Levine and Blake Shelton in 2011. CeeLo, along with Christina, sat out Seasons 4 and 6, with Shakira and Usher taking their spots.  The sixth season of 'The Voice' kicks off Monday, February 24th on NBC 5.
